N.Y. Penal Law Section 242.00
Definitions


For purposes of this article:

1.

“Service animal” shall mean any animal that has been partnered with a person who has a disability and has been trained or is being trained, by a qualified person, to aid or guide a person with a disability.

2.

“Disability” shall have the same meaning as provided in Executive Law § 292 (Definitions)section two hundred ninety-two of the executive law.

3.

“Handler” shall mean a disabled person using a service animal.

4.

“Formal training program” or “certified trainer” shall mean an institution, group or individual who has documentation and community recognition as a provider of service animals.
